K161 PHW is a 1993 Toyota Estima in Silver with a 2,200c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 1993 Toyota Estima models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.2% with a typical mileage of 137,630 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Toyota Estima f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 4,826 recorded failures. If you're considering buying K161 PHW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Estima typ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 33 years old, this Toyota Estima is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
